This book aims to provide an understanding of the rights of Muslims as practised in Uganda. On the one hand, it addresses some of perceptions, misconceptions and controversies around the cultural practices of Islam. On the other hand, it exposes the complexity of radical Islam, and the blurring between religion and the state. It also considers Ugandan Muslims? own perceptions of their culture and rights. Overall, the study aims to contribute to a more harmonious co-existence between Muslims and Christians in a modern, democratic and secular African state.Tibenderana, Kazenga P. is the author of 'Islamic Fundamentalism: The Quest for the Rights of Muslims in Uganda', published 2006 under ISBN 9789970025725 and ISBN 9970025724.
